import * as fs from 'fs';
import * as path from 'path';
import multimatch from 'multimatch';
import { TInputCLIOptions } from '../../types/options/TInputCLIOptions';
import { IFileData } from '../../interfaces/cli/IFileData';
import { LoggingPrefix } from '../../enums/logger/LoggingPrefix';
import { JavaScriptObfuscatorCLI } from '../JavaScriptObfuscatorCLI';
import { Logger } from '../../logger/Logger';
export class SourceCodeReader {
/**
* @type {string[]}
*/
public static readonly availableInputExtensions: string[] = [
'.js'
];
/**
* @type {string}
*/
private readonly inputPath: string;
/**
* @type {TInputCLIOptions}
*/
private readonly options: TInputCLIOptions;
/**
* @param {string} inputPath
* @param {TInputCLIOptions} options
*/
public constructor (
inputPath: string,
options: TInputCLIOptions
) {
this.inputPath = inputPath;
this.options = options;
}
/**
* @param {string} filePath
* @param {string[]} excludePatterns
* @returns {boolean}
*/
private static isExcludedPath (filePath: string, excludePatterns: string[] = []): boolean {
if (!excludePatterns.length) {
return false;
}
const fileName: string = path.basename(filePath);
const isExcludedFilePathByGlobPattern: boolean = !!multimatch([filePath], excludePatterns).length;
const isExcludedFilePathByInclusion: boolean = excludePatterns.some((excludePattern: string) =>
filePath.includes(excludePattern) || fileName.includes(excludePattern)
);
return isExcludedFilePathByInclusion || isExcludedFilePathByGlobPattern;
}
/**
* @param {string} filePath
* @returns {boolean}
*/
private static isDirectoryPath (filePath: string): boolean {
try {
return fs.statSync(filePath).isDirectory();
} catch {
return false;
}
}
/**
* @param {string} filePath
* @returns {boolean}
*/
private static isFilePath (filePath: string): boolean {
try {
return fs.statSync(filePath).isFile();
} catch {
return false;
}
}
/**
* @param {string} directoryPath
* @param {string[]} excludePatterns
* @returns {boolean}
*/
private static isValidDirectory (directoryPath: string, excludePatterns: string[] = []): boolean {
return !SourceCodeReader.isExcludedPath(directoryPath, excludePatterns);
}
/**
* @param {string} filePath
* @param {string[]} excludePatterns
* @returns {boolean}
*/
private static isValidFile (filePath: string, excludePatterns: string[] = []): boolean {
return SourceCodeReader.availableInputExtensions.includes(path.extname(filePath))
&& !filePath.includes(JavaScriptObfuscatorCLI.obfuscatedFilePrefix)
&& !SourceCodeReader.isExcludedPath(filePath, excludePatterns);
}
/**
* @param {string} filePath
*/
private static logFilePath (filePath: string): void {
const normalizedFilePath: string = path.normalize(filePath);
Logger.log(
Logger.colorInfo,
LoggingPrefix.CLI,
`Obfuscating file: ${normalizedFilePath}...`
);
}
/**
* @param {string} filePath
* @returns {string}
*/
private static readFile (filePath: string): IFileData {
SourceCodeReader.logFilePath(filePath);
return {
filePath,
content: fs.readFileSync(filePath, JavaScriptObfuscatorCLI.encoding)
};
}
/**
* @returns {IFileData[]}
*/
public readSourceCode (): IFileData[] {
if (
SourceCodeReader.isFilePath(this.inputPath)
&& SourceCodeReader.isValidFile(this.inputPath, this.options.exclude)
) {
return [SourceCodeReader.readFile(this.inputPath)];
}
if (
SourceCodeReader.isDirectoryPath(this.inputPath)
&& SourceCodeReader.isValidDirectory(this.inputPath, this.options.exclude)
) {
return this.readDirectoryRecursive(this.inputPath);
}
const availableFilePaths: string = SourceCodeReader
.availableInputExtensions
.map((extension: string) => `\`${extension}\``)
.join(', ');
throw new ReferenceError(`Given input path must be a valid ${availableFilePaths} file or directory path`);
}
/**
* @param {string} directoryPath
* @param {IFileData[]} filesData
* @returns {IFileData[]}
*/
private readDirectoryRecursive (directoryPath: string, filesData: IFileData[] = []): IFileData[] {
fs.readdirSync(directoryPath, JavaScriptObfuscatorCLI.encoding)
.forEach((fileName: string) => {
const filePath: string = `${directoryPath}/${fileName}`;
if (
SourceCodeReader.isDirectoryPath(filePath)
&& SourceCodeReader.isValidDirectory(filePath, this.options.exclude)
) {
filesData.push(...this.readDirectoryRecursive(filePath));
return;
}
if (
SourceCodeReader.isFilePath(filePath)
&& SourceCodeReader.isValidFile(filePath, this.options.exclude)
) {
const fileData: IFileData = SourceCodeReader.readFile(filePath);
filesData.push(fileData);
return;
}
});
return filesData;
}
}
